Below are 3 essential modern technologies making an effect: Biogas Manufacturing: By recording methane from organic waste, biogas manufacturing converts lose into a renewable resource resource. This procedure significantly decreases greenhouse gas discharges while offering a lasting gas choice. Hydrogen Gas: As a tidy energy provider, hydrogen fuel sends out only water vapor when shed. Technologies in hydrogen production, particularly with electrolysis powered by renewable energy, are leading the way for its widespread adoption. Carbon Capture and Utilization: This innovation catches co2 emissions from gas plants and repurposes them right into valuable products, effectively reducing internet emissions.
